Unilever launched TRESemmé range to grant women salon transformation power everyday at home
Published in Amwal Al Ghad on 26 - 02 - 2014

In a huge celebration, Unilever Mashreq launched TRESemmé range of products in the Egyptian markets. TRESemmé range of products is designated to grant women affordable salon transformation experience at home. The celebration was attended by Unilever Mashreq top management, society figures, and celebrities such as: Bushra, Mai Selim and Reem El Baroudy and the renowned Egyptian hair stylist salon "Ahmed & Abdou". The famous hair stylist Abdo gave a comprehensive presentation on hair structure and the techniques to maintain healthy hair. Celebration was concluded by a show for the latest haircuts and dos in 2014.
TRESemmé is enriched with long history that goes back to 60 years. TRESemmé range of products is launched today in a new look with the same quality and better competitive prices to offer the Egyptian women affordable salon transformation experience. The launched range will also give them unprecedented results meant to inspire women to complement their style by a salon experience every day.
Shereen Abdel Monein- Head of Personal Care Marketing Sector at Unilever Mashreq- stated "we are celebrating today the launch of TRESemmé hair care range in the Egyptian market after Unilever's acquisition of the US Aberto Culver. By virtue of this acquisition, TRESemmé products have joined our personal care products list to rock the whole field. TRESemmé products were first designated for hair salons professionals only. Formula has been developed to be available for all customers. You can imagine the results that will be exclusively granted to our customers through this unprecedented range of products."
Shereen added that TRESemmé is expected to foster the company's position in the Egyptian market where the company aims to offer diversified and different hair care product ranges.
